Population

Metric Bentonville Arkansas Avg U.S. Average
Population 49,714 3,059,436 334,821,731
Population density (per sq mi) 1393.1 57.5 85.8
Population growth (%/yr) 3.79% 0.31% 0.57%
Median age 30.2 36.6 37.1
Households 18,412 1,188,527 128,459,983

Economy

Bentonville has a the economy index of B, which means it is quite prosperous.

Metric Bentonville Arkansas Avg U.S. Average
Median household income $98,858 $58,772 $78,145
Income growth (%/yr) 5.63% 4.71% 5.07%
Unemployment rate 3.0% 5.1% 5.2%

Housing

Metric Bentonville Arkansas Avg U.S. Average
Median home price $122,836 $123,805 $242,182
Median rent $1,268 $913 $1,342
Homeownership rate 47.3% 66.1% 65.1%

Mobility & Commuting

The most common departure window is 07:00 AM – 07:29 AM , followed by 08:00 AM – 08:29 AM .

Metric Bentonville Arkansas Avg U.S. Average
Average commute time (min) 17.4 18.5 22.5
Work from home 17.4% 7.8% 13.4%

Education & Households

Bentonville has a education index of A, which means it is very educated.

Metric Bentonville Arkansas Avg U.S. Average
Bachelor's degree or higher 44.1% 22.8% 31.6%
Average household size 2.53 2.48 2.54

Health

Bentonville has a health index of B, which means it is quite healthy.

Metric Bentonville Arkansas Avg U.S. Average
Life expectancy (years) 76.9 75.5 78.3
Self-rated poor health 12.7% 22.8% 16.3%
Smokers 16.1% 23.3% 19.0%
